NESHAMINY 3, COUNCIL ROCK SOUTH 0 (25-15, 25-18, 25-10)
Monday’s win over the Golden Hawks was a team effort by the Redskins, who improved to 8-0 overall (6-0 SOL). Leading the way for the ‘Skins were Ryan Jamison (12 kills) and Chase Fullen (29 assists, seven kills).
Also making contributions were Steve Compton (five kills), Dan Inemer (four kills), Mike Gullan (four kills), Bailey Jones (four kills), Corey Laquay (three kills), JP Fay (six digs) and Pat Klingerman (two aces).

COUNCIL ROCK NORTH 3, BENSALEM 1 (18-25, 25-14, 25-18, 25-10)
Austin Fuglestad (11 kills, 4.5 blocks, one ace), Josh Hinton (11 kills, 1.5 blocks, three digs) and Nick Reich (seven kills, five blocks) led the Indians at the net. Setters Dalton Abrahamsen (28 assists, six digs, one ace) and Logan Fuglestad (10 assists, six digs) also had big nights.
Will Stollsteimer (two kills, seven digs, one block), Sean Lyon (two kills, 1.5 blocks), Will Desautelle (three kills) and Jason Yakimiv (one kill, one block) also contributed.
The Indians (4-3, 3-2 SOL) will host Neshaminy on Wednesday night at 7 p.m.

CENTRAL BUCKS WEST 3, PENNRIDGE (25-21, 25-14, 25-23)
Alex Vellner had 12 kills to lead the Rams at the net. Kolby Smith (seven kills, eight digs) and Henry Savage (six kills, two blocks) also made important contributions. Defensively, the Rams were led by Steve Braun and Devon Rice with nine and eight digs respectively. Setter Brad Nase had 28 assists.
The Rams (6-2) will host Central Bucks East on Wednesday at 7 p.m.
